Evaluation the torque generated by the actuator systems is a problem in that the forces obtained have small values. The experimental stands used to evaluate the performance of an actuator must allow an easy adjustment of the measuring equipment to the characteristics of the tested system. The paper presents the mathematical model of a quadrilateral mechanism used in a stand designed to measure the torque of a thermo-bimetallic actuator. The accurate evaluation of geometry of the force transmission mechanism allows the improvement of measurement accuracy for low and very low values obtained in the first part of the use of the actuator.

Because of the increasing awareness that the energy market can help to prevent or combat global heating, its crucial to curb the energy consumption controlled. This paper discusses the development - step by step - of a home management system in order to decrease the energy intensity of a dwelling. The application is based on the model of a house with renewable sources: PV-panels, a solar collector and a windmill. The house is supposed to be self-providing in electricity because of its battery packet. Six temperatures and two voltages are measured and get processed in the microcontroller of a development board, via a self-made program written in MikroBasic PRO, in order to make a good energy policy. In total 17 actuators are controlled. The actual values are written to an SD-card every 15 minutes. Afterwards these values can be analysed on a PC (Excel) in order to improve the algorithm of the energy policy.
